In the Matter of MnDOT Detroit Lakes Regional Headquarters, Construction Project Number 00TZ1791B

 

SCHEDULING ORDER

 

 

          Following the submissions of the parties at a January 24, 2007 Pre-Hearing Conference, and thereafter;

 

IT IS HEREBY ORDERED:

 

1.               By 4:30 p.m. on Monday, April 16, 2007, the parties will exchange statements identifying any person whom the party expects to call as an expert witness.

 

2.               By 4:30 p.m. on Wednesday, May 16, 2007, the parties will exchange statements from any designated expert witnesses, including a summary of the facts and opinions as to which the expert is expected to testify.

 

3.               The period for discovery shall close on Friday, June 15, 2007.

 

4.               By 4:30 p.m. on Friday, June 29, 2007, the parties will file and serve any dispositive motions, and, designate whether the services of a court reporter will be requested to transcribe any evidentiary hearing in this matter.

 

5.               By 4:30 p.m. on Friday, June 29, 2007, counsel for Respondent shall file and serve a statement designating the location of the hearing, in Moorhead, Minnesota, at which the hearing will take place on September 10th, 11th and 12th of 2007.

 

6.               By 4:30 p.m. on Friday, August 17, 2007, each party will file and serve copies of the pre-labeled exhibits that it proposes to offer into the hearing record.  The Department shall label its exhibits sequentially using numbers 1 through 700.  Respondent Comstock Construction shall label its exhibits sequentially using numbers, 701 through 1400.

 

7.               Unless this designation has been made by a party earlier, through responses to discovery, by 4:30 p.m. on Friday, August 17, 2007, each party will file and serve a list of the witnesses that it intends to call at the evidentiary hearing.

 

8.               By 4:30 p.m. on Wednesday, August 22, 2007, the parties will file and serve a statement (under Minnesota Rule 1400.6950 (2)) detailing any objection to the foundation of a written exhibit.

 

9.               A hearing in this matter will be held at the Minneapolis office of the Office of Administrative Hearings on Monday, August 27, 2007, beginning at 9:30 a.m., and will proceed on successive days, through the afternoon of Friday, August 31, at which time it will recess.

 

10.           A hearing in this matter in this matter will resume on Monday, September 10, 2007, in Moorhead, Minnesota, and will proceed on successive days, through the afternoon of Wednesday, September 12.
